EF实现简单的增删改查

1.在项目中添加ADO.NET实体数据模型:

2.接着根据提示配置数据库连接,配置完毕之后项目中生成了大致如下的内容(EF6.x):

其中TestData.tt中的Consumer,Stores是创建时选的数据库中的表

3.在TestDataContext.cs中可以看到生成的实体框架的名字:

4.开始实现增删改查的功能(我是在控制台程序中实现的):

1.实例化该实体框架(我不知道这样叫对不对)

EFTestEntities testEntities = new EFTestEntities();

2.添加数据(向Stores表中添加一条数据):

3.删除数据(删除Stores表中ID为5的数据):

Attach是必须的,将给定实体附加到上下文中,之后才能调用改实体的Remove方法,不然会报错

4.修改数据(将Stores的name属性为麦当劳的改为香山驿站):

5.查询数据

原文地址:https://www.cnblogs.com/lightmao/p/4489682.html